There was also limited capacity to move large quantities of materials and so the waste generated was discarded within a few meters of the mine opening or pit. Open-pit mining produces eight to 10 times as much waste as underground mines because a greater amount of topsoil, overburden and barren or waste rock has to be removed.

Digging deeper: Mining methods explained | Anglo American
Open-pit is one of the most common mining methods used and starts from the earth's surface, maintaining exposure to the surface throughout the extraction period. The excavation usually has stepped sides to ensure the safety of the miners and a wide ramp where equipment can …

Laws and Regulations for Industrial Minerals Surface Mining and
Ohio's industrial minerals surface mining law applies to anyone excavating minerals from the earth by surface excavation methods including open pit mining, dredging, placering and quarrying. It does not apply to: the mining of peat; underground industrial minerals mining; or coal mining except when the tonnage of coal mined is less than one ...

2020 National Emissions Inventory Technical Support …
28 Industrial Processes – Mining and Quarrying 28.1 Sector Descriptions and Overview Mining and quarrying activities produce particulate matter (PM) emissions due to the variety of processes used to extract the ore and associated overburden, including drilling and blasting, loading and unloading, and overburden replacement.

Mining and biodiversity: key issues and research needs in …
2. The many ways mining activities impact biodiversity. Mining affects biodiversity at multiple spatial scales (site, landscape, regional and global) through direct (i.e. mineral extraction) and indirect processes (via industries supporting mining operations, and external stakeholders who gain access to biodiversity-rich areas as the result of mining).
